Office of Public Safety Report - 2012-11-26 to 2012-11-28
On Nov. 26 at 6:22 p.m. a student in Tanner Hall was judicially referred for drugs.
On Nov. 26 at 11:42 p.m. a student in Tanner Hall was judicially referred for alcohol.
On Nov. 27 at 10:16 a.m. OPS officers and the Macomb Fire Department responded to a fire alarm in the Corbin-Olson dining complex. The alarm was activated due to a hood over a grill not working properly, causing smoke to fill the serving area. No fire or injuries were reported.
On Nov. 27 at 10:30 a.m. an employee reported the theft of 12-13 reference books, total value estimated at more than $1,200, from a geology lab classroom in Tillman Hall, sometime between Nov. 12-14. The theft is under investigation.
On Nov. 27 at 4:42 p.m. a student in Higgins Hall was judicially referred for drugs.
On Nov. 27 at 5:34 p.m. a student in the Spencer Student Recreation Center was judicially referred for drugs and behavior.
On Nov. 27 at 8:06 p.m. a student reported the theft of $100 in cash from her unlocked room in Higgins Hall. The theft is under investigation.
On Nov. 27 at 8:42 p.m. a student reported the theft of a diamond necklace, valued at $150, and $40 in cash from her unlocked room in Higgins Hall. The theft is under investigation.
On Nov. 28 at 7 a.m. OPS officers and the Macomb Fire Department responded to a fire alarm in the basement area of Bayliss Hall. The alarm was set off by a water flow monitor on mechanical dry system. No smoke, no fire and no injuries were reported.
